Gain/lose

Over the last month, I have gained and lost the same 3lbs. Banded 2/20/2012, down 50 lbs, 25 to go. I got a fill 3 weeks ago, I am eating the same really no change. Should I get another fill? Anyone else have this problem?

Featured Replies

Plateaus are normal and aren't a sign you need a fill. It's the body's natural response to weight loss and it happens a lot more the lower you go on the scale.

I've been bouncing up and down 2 pounds for 3 weeks. It happens and is normal. Keep doing what you've been doing to lose weight and eventually the plateau will break and the weight will start coming off again.

Same here. Went to the doctor this morning and I did not get a fill. I'm having trouble getting in all my calories and adding saline won't help that problem. Still having a hard time with the concept of NEEDING more calories to lose weight. I'm still on target for 1 pound per week though.

Thank goodness that im not the only one it happens too. It is a real pain in the neck when you stand on the scale and think today is the day I will change the scale....and the darn thing is still the same. Good luck
